/* global wp, jQuery */ /** * File customizer.js. * * Theme Customizer enhancements for a better user experience. * * Contains handlers to make Theme Customizer preview reload changes asynchronously. */ (function($) { "use strict"; // Site title and description. wp.customize('blogname', function(value) { value.bind(function(to) { $('.site-title a').text(to); }); }); wp.customize('blogdescription', function(value) { value.bind(function(to) { $('.site-description').text(to); }); }); // Header text color. wp.customize('header_textcolor', function(value) { value.bind(function(to) { if ('blank' === to) { $('.site-title, .site-description').css({ clip: 'rect(1px, 1px, 1px, 1px)', position: 'absolute', }); } else { $('.site-title, .site-description').css({ clip: 'auto', position: 'relative', }); $('.site-title a, .site-description').css({ color: to, }); } }); }); // HEADER TOP wp.customize('anews_header_top_email', function(value) { value.bind(function(newval) { $(".header-lang span").html(newval); }); }); wp.customize('anews_header_top_phone', function(value) { value.bind(function(newval) { $(".header-subscribe span").html(newval); }); }); wp.customize('anews_home_top_headline_readmore', function(value) { value.bind(function(newval) { $(".anews-top-headline-wrapper .theme-btn").html(newval); }); }); }(jQuery));